Tarsadi is a city and municipality situated in the Surat district of Gujarat, India. It is located 45 kilometers northeast of Surat, making it a practical stop for travelers on the Surat-Mumbai highway. While Tarsadi may not be a major tourist destination, it provides a glimpse into the everyday life of a Gujarati city, offering an authentic experience for those interested in exploring the region beyond the usual tourist spots.
